Example #1
0
 /**
  * Generate mappings for Solr based upon currently configured search indexing
  */
 public static function generate_solr_configuration($po_opts = null)
 {
     require_once __CA_LIB_DIR__ . "/core/Search/Solr/SolrConfiguration.php";
     SolrConfiguration::updateSolrConfiguration(true);
     // @TODO what if something goes wrong!?
     CLIUtils::addMessage(_t('Solr schema was created successfully!'), array('color' => 'bold_green'));
     CLIUtils::addMessage(_t("Note that all data has been wiped from the index so you must issue a full reindex now, either using caUtils rebuild-search-index or the web-based tool under Manage > Administration > Maintenance."), array('color' => 'red'));
 }
Example #2
0
 private function _refreshSolrConfiguration()
 {
     SolrConfiguration::updateSolrConfiguration();
     /* reload all cores */
     $vo_http_client = new Zend_Http_Client();
     $vo_http_client->setUri($this->ops_search_solr_url . "/" . "/admin/cores");
     $vo_search_indexing_config = Configuration::load($this->opo_search_config->get('search_indexing_config'));
     $va_tables = $vo_search_indexing_config->getAssocKeys();
     /* reload all tables */
     foreach ($va_tables as $vs_table) {
         $vo_http_client->setParameterGet(array('action' => 'RELOAD', 'core' => $vs_table));
         $vo_http_client->request();
     }
 }
